Global climbing photography


In the second half of the 19th century, photographs became more important for climbing.

  • The Alpine Journal, the publication of the world’s first climbing club founded in 1857, reproduced its first mountaineering photograph in 1865.
  • Later the same decade, they published guidance for aspiring climbing photographers in the article Notes on Photography in the High Alps.

Key Points: 
  • The result is a solution that is actively driving the EV charging industry toward mass adoption by enabling that seamless and secure charging experience for EV drivers,” says Christian Hahn, CEO of Hubject.
  • To make the Plug&Charge experience happen, all stakeholders in the EV charging ecosystem must support ISO 15118, the international standard that enables secure and scalable communications for EV charging.
  • Using Plug&Charge secured authentication, EV owners can charge on the road, across regions and borders and on any eMobility service provider’s EV charging network.
  • This capability is enabled once the EV owner ‘pairs’ the EV’s unique identifier (PCID) with the EV charging app.
